And who laid that egg? Certainly not me. The implication is that it's about a chicken egg and it's not difficult, it just doesn't have a determinative answer because chicken is a spectrum. What even is the first chicken? There ain't just a thing, that's not how evolution works. It's a gradual change from once species to another like language change. Who was the first speaker of modern English and how could they understand their middle English speaking parents?

To expand on this: mutations between generations happen exactly there, between generations. So the parents of the "first" chicken (if you draw the line somewhere on the evolutionary scale) were not chicken; the egg however was a chicken egg, as it contained a chicken.
